Naruki Hiranuma is a scholar working on Atmospheric Science, Global and Planetary Change and Health, Toxicology and Mutagenesis. According to data from OpenAlex, Naruki Hiranuma has authored 31 papers receiving a total of 907 indexed citations (citations by other indexed papers that have themselves been cited), including 27 papers in Atmospheric Science, 23 papers in Global and Planetary Change and 12 papers in Health, Toxicology and Mutagenesis. Recurrent topics in Naruki Hiranuma’s work include Atmospheric chemistry and aerosols (25 papers), Atmospheric aerosols and clouds (23 papers) and Air Quality and Health Impacts (11 papers). Naruki Hiranuma is often cited by papers focused on Atmospheric chemistry and aerosols (25 papers), Atmospheric aerosols and clouds (23 papers) and Air Quality and Health Impacts (11 papers). Naruki Hiranuma collaborates with scholars based in United States, Germany and Switzerland. Naruki Hiranuma's co-authors include Ottmar Möhler, John E. Shilling, Sarah D. Brooks, Corinna Hoose, Brent W. Auvermann, Chen Song, Shang Liu, Lynn M. Russell, R. A. Zaveri and Kristina Höhler and has published in prestigious journals such as Proceedings of the National Academy of Sciences, Nature Geoscience and Journal of the Atmospheric Sciences.
